The Environmental Control System (ECS) is vital for ensuring a comfortable and safe environment within the cabin of an aircraft. Its primary function is to regulate temperature and pressure, which are critical for passenger comfort and overall safety during flight. By maintaining optimal thermal conditions, the ECS helps manage the heat load generated by both the aircraft systems and the passengers. Additionally, it controls cabin pressure, which is particularly important at high altitudes where the external atmospheric pressure is significantly lower than what passengers typically experience at ground level.

This regulation involves complex processes such as heating, cooling, and pressurization, ensuring that the cabin atmosphere remains stable and suitable for human occupants. The cabin must be kept at comfortable temperatures and proper pressure levels to prevent issues like hypoxia or discomfort due to extreme temperatures. Therefore, the ECS is essential in maintaining the integrity of cabin conditions throughout the flight, directly impacting passenger experience and safety.
